WebJan 31, 2024 · The cold temperatures freeze water in oil and gas wells (when extracted, the methane gas used in power plants and for home use comes up the well with water and other liquids). These freeze-offs at the wellhead lead gas production to plummet – days before anybody loses power. Gas production in Texas ultimately drops by 45%.

The winter storm caused a record low temperature at Dallas/Fort Worth International Airport of −2 °F (−19 °C) on February 16, the coldest in North Texas in 72 years. Most Texan homes, which infrequently see low temperatures, have poor insulation and are heated with inefficient electric resistance heaters, resulting in extremely high electricity demand.
